Vox Stars Team

Lainey Vox-
BA (HONS) Popular Music, First-Class- Vox Stars Founder,
Lead Singing & Performance Coach, Events Manager & Performer:
Lainey's passion for singing grew from her love of Freddie Mercury’s charismatic stage style and awe inspiring voice. Encompassing this powerful persona into her own performances, she taught herself to sing. She then progressed from voice training at school, to attending the StageQuest voice and performance coaching studio in her early teens. During regular showcases, her powerful voice and colourful image gained her a ‘Rock Chick’ reputation, around the social club circuit. She entered the contest, Edinburgh’s Got Talent (2010) gaining her place in the top five and having her vocal style compared by the Judges to Scaramouche, from the musical ‘We Will Rock You’.


Lainey went onto formal training at Edinburgh College, studying Modern Musicianship (first study voice) from NC to HND level, gaining an overall distinction. During this time, she moved from performing with backing tracks to immersing herself in a variety of bands, playing many exciting venues and, exploring various genres from Rock, Pop and Jazz to Musical Theatre. Additionally, Lainey organised and performed at many successful charity and talent showcase events, demonstrating her passion for singing and encouraging herself and her peers to take part in live music performances. Her ‘Rock Chick’ style, with powerful belted notes and bold outfits was carried on into University (Perth UHI) as she performed in classic rock bands and designed her own recital ‘Diva Spectacular’. This was complete with costume changes, light show, artistic backgrounds and a powerful musical journey. At University, she hosted various vocal, performance and music relaxation workshops at educational establishments across Scotland, including Edinburgh College and Queen Margaret University. Furthermore, she used her empathetic insight as a dyslexic vocalist by utilising a variety of memorisation and problem solving techniques, during work placement at Drake Music Scotland and when coaching NC music students. Lainey excelled, gaining a distinction in her teaching module and a First Class BA Honours in Popular Music and Performance.

Since leaving University Lainey has continued to develop her knowledge from her music marketing and E-Business modules by completing an online CPD certified Diploma with Distinction in Social Media Marketing. These skills helps Lainey run her own business advertising for both Vox Stars and her own professional singing career. She uses this knowledge and experience to empower her students to promote themselves within the music industry. Furthermore, as part of her own professional development and commitment to the voice, Lainey is currently training to become a Certified Master Coach in the Estill Voice Model and has already gained her Estill Figure Proficiency certification. She has  attended workshops and coaching sessions by leading professionals in the field: Gillian McLaren Scott, Anne Marie Speed and Paul Farrington. Additionally, Lainey enhances her knowledge through attending the latest online courses such as Total Vocal Freedom, voice workshops and conferences such as the British Voice Association's: A Weekend for Singers & Singing Teachers.  She was also qualification verified via the Music Teachers UK site, a Musicians Union member, PVG checked and First Aid certificated.

Katrina Hunter-
BSc. (HONS) Psychology-
Events Coordinator and Admin:
Katrina Hunter can first and foremost be described as people person, her caring nature and passion to offer people support is at the forefront of all her endeavours. In her childhood, Katrina embraced the social nature of the Guiding movement becoming a young leader and carrying on these skills into adulthood. Through her work in retail she has gained skills in customer communication and satisfaction, always greeting customers with a cheerful smile. She attended Queen Margaret University in her late teens gaining a BSc. (HONS) Psychology and joining the Dance Society team as both member and treasurer. After completing her studies, she became a QMU student engagement assistant, helping new students feel welcome, socialise and embrace their university experience. Her people skills were extended in her role as 'Communications Officer' in a company office, whereby she networked with the local press, served the public and created website/social media advertising campaigns/newsletters. To further her knowledge on advertising and social media platforms, she undertook an online CPD certified course in Social Media Marketing, passing with distinction. Katrina cares about her community and therefore is a volunteer Youth and Equalities officer in Musselburgh. Katrina undertook further study at Edinburgh College gaining an HNC in Events Management. Katrina is passionate about fundraising and events earning her the title ‘Best Individual Charity Fundraiser of the Year 2012’ at Iceland Foods for her fundraising efforts for ‘Alzheimer’s Research UK’. Additionally, she organised the “Hidden Hunger awareness campaign”, raising awareness of local poverty. Posters, charity buckets and food donations contributed towards a generous donation to the ‘Trussell Trust East Lothian Foodbank’. 
As part of her Events course she co-organised the sell-out event, The Hollies Day Centre Charity Fashion Show. This showcased clothing from the Hollie's shop and raised much needed funds through ticket sales and fundraising activities. As Vox Stars Events Coordinator and Admin, Katrina helps to entertain the children, look after students and parents at workshop and performance events. She also takes a key role in networking with local businesses and the public on up and coming Vox Stars events. She is also PVG checked and First Aid certificated.
